All Blacks Lose Tension And Seriousness

(N.Z.P.A.-

— Reuter.

ComiHaht)

Received Tuesday, 10 a.m. BULAWAYO, July 25. Those who have followed. the All Blacks froni the begihnihg of th'eif ' I tour are amhzeck at ' the ' t'ransfor'mation among\the players. Gon-e is the tension and jextremen jseri©us"r. . hess of the early stages. v. ' 1 A prominent South African jour-. nalist who, ,s4aiy rthem-4n ^lapou-st mood f Ba4SUday?s marke'd': "This'is'now a feal rugby team. They are playing well and relaxing well. They- have got the bit between their teeth and will .take a power of-stoppihg:"'" ■ I The team is a remarkably happy one. Personal' ' disappoiritments have been accepted with excellent ,grace and two stories exem-plify I this, I When the team- for the Rhodesian match was announced, Delamore, who has played iu only three games and who is now at centre, said to Kearney and Allen: - "If you chaps don't let the ball out smartly we will drop you from the social team and put; you back in the A side." I The second- story relates to a discussion on Catley being penalised after a particularlv fast heel from a scrum. The suggestion was made that the proper cure was the perfection of a slow •heel.' whefeupon Wilson piped up: "Why not put me in the side. I can do thaf^." Team talks have been a fegular feature and the-riiahner in which criticism is given and aqcepted has .^wther add-ed -.to the gQod rela- , tioiis. . i . l v -
